HNF-3γ Activators

The chemical class known as HNF-3γ Activators consists of various compounds that can either directly or indirectly enhance the activity of HNF-3γ, a transcription factor involved in critical cellular processes. These activators influence HNF-3γ-mediated functions by targeting specific biochemical and cellular pathways. For example, Retinoic Acid acts as a direct activator by binding to retinoic acid receptors (RARs) and regulating HNF-3γ transcriptional activity. Dexamethasone directly activates HNF-3γ expression by binding to glucocorticoid receptors and modulating transcription. Forskolin indirectly activates HNF-3γ through cAMP signaling pathways by activating adenylate cyclase, leading to increased cAMP levels. Lithium Chloride indirectly activates HNF-3γ by inhibiting GSK-3β, which stabilizes β-catenin and subsequently activates HNF-3γ transcription. 6-Bromoindirubin-3'-oxime also indirectly activates HNF-3γ by inhibiting GSK-3β and promoting β-catenin stabilization.

Additionally, ATRA (All-trans retinoic acid) directly activates HNF-3γ by binding to retinoic acid receptors (RARs) and enhancing its transcriptional activity. SB216763 indirectly activates HNF-3γ by inhibiting GSK-3β, leading to β-catenin accumulation and subsequent HNF-3γ activation. Resveratrol indirectly activates HNF-3γ through SIRT1 activation, which influences HNF-3γ expression and function. 3-Deazaneplanocin A (DZNep) indirectly activates HNF-3γ by inhibiting EZH2, resulting in altered histone methylation and HNF-3γ transcription. Butyrate indirectly activates HNF-3γ by inhibiting HDACs, leading to changes in chromatin structure and HNF-3γ transcription. A-769662 indirectly activates HNF-3γ by activating AMPK, which modulates cellular processes affecting HNF-3γ function.
